BIBLIOS

  Sistema de Gestão de Referências Bibliográficas de Ciências

Modo Visitante (Login)
Need help?


Voltar

Detalhes Referência

Tipo
Artigos em Conferência

Tipo de Documento
Resumo Extendido

Título
The Usability Argument for ROS-based Robot Architectural Description Languages

Participantes na publicação
Paulo Canelas (Author)
Bradley Schmerl (Author)
UNIVERSIDADE DE CARNEGIE MELLON
Alcides Fonseca (Supervisor)
Dep. Informática
LASIGE
Christopher S. Timperley (Supervisor)
UNIVERSIDADE DE CARNEGIE MELLON

Resumo
Component-based architectures in robotics, like the Robot Operating System (ROS), simplify system development by integrating reusable, off-the-shelf components. However, these components often lack sufficient documentation on their use and the architectures they form, leading to architectural misconfigurations. General-purpose Architectural Description Languages (ADLs) effectively provide properties to detect misconfigurations but are burdensome to use, as they require mapping new language-specific concepts to the ROS domain. This work compares the specification of general-purpose ADL against a novel ADL embedding ROS-specific knowledge. By mapping the language's syntax with ROS concepts, we argue that practitioners can more easily understand and reason about specifications written in the language. We provide an example and compare it with a general-purpose ADL.

Data de Submissão/Pedido
2024-12-4
Data de Aceitação
2024-12-16
Data de Publicação
2025-07

Evento
Proceedings of the 15th Annual Workshop on the Intersection of HCI and PL

Identificadores da Publicação

Local
Boston, United States

Edição
15

Número de Páginas
4

Identificadores do Documento
DOI - https://doi.org/10.1184/R1/29087072


Exportar referência

APA
Paulo Canelas, Bradley Schmerl, Alcides Fonseca, Christopher S. Timperley, (2025). The Usability Argument for ROS-based Robot Architectural Description Languages. Proceedings of the 15th Annual Workshop on the Intersection of HCI and PL, -

IEEE
Paulo Canelas, Bradley Schmerl, Alcides Fonseca, Christopher S. Timperley, "The Usability Argument for ROS-based Robot Architectural Description Languages" in Proceedings of the 15th Annual Workshop on the Intersection of HCI and PL, Boston, United States, 2025, pp. -, doi: 10.1184/R1/29087072

BIBTEX
@InProceedings{66070, author = {Paulo Canelas and Bradley Schmerl and Alcides Fonseca and Christopher S. Timperley}, title = {The Usability Argument for ROS-based Robot Architectural Description Languages}, booktitle = {Proceedings of the 15th Annual Workshop on the Intersection of HCI and PL}, year = 2025, pages = {-}, address = {Boston, United States}, publisher = {} }